MICHAEL CARRICK is the new favourite to be the first Premier League manager to be sacked. That’s according to bookmakers Sky Bet, who have slashed the odds of the Manchester United manager after their horror opening day defeat. United enjoyed a good end to last season and showed up well in pre-season, so the 2-0 loss almost came from nowhere. Frank Lampard and Sergej Jakirović (7/1) come next, though having both so high up the betting is probably quite harsh. Lampard was handed the toughest assignment of the lot when taking the Sky Blues to the Emirates to face the champions in matchday one. The 3-0 defeat there won’t define their season, while Jakirović’s Hull stunned United. Being lewly promoted, the expectations are they’ll struggle at some point, likely hence their odds. Alvaro Arbeloa is yet to kick-off his season with Fulham at the time of writing, hosting Chelsea tonight. He’s a 17/2 shot alongside Roberto De Zerbi, who absolutely should be amongst the names mentioned. The Italian has spent heavy this summer and his Spurs side delivered a pathetic opening day display away at Brentford to lose 3-0 – and were lucky it was only three.
